<p>If you’ve ever been away somewhere for a long time and come home, you will know what its like to have that “Ahh&#8230; I’m finally home!” feeling. I really enjoying getting away with Sarah, and it’s always nice to visit somewhere different. We have taken different holidays over the years and visited a number of places, sometimes places that actually aren’t far away at all, just far enough.  But it always feels god to get home.<br />
It was about 5 years ago now we were talking about getting a pet, and a short time later we came home with a little puppy named “Molly”.  That puppy grew into a full sized dog. Who would have guessed that was going to happen? Well the joys of that dog, besides the walks, picking up the left behinds and finding piles of golden retriever fur everywhere, is that we have a great family friend. It didn’t take us long to discover that Molly loved to have us home, and hated to see us leave. When we would leave the house she would sit by the door and wait for our return. Naturally over the years she got used to the idea that if we left, we would soon return. The assurance Molly felt allowed her to live out her day, and do whatever dogs do while everyone is away. When we would return from either a day away at work, or even a vacation over a number of days, the response from Molly was always, and has always, been the same. She would rush from whatever part of the house she was in, and greet us at the door with her tail wagging her whole body.  You don’t think twice about that greeting, until it doesn’t happen.<br />
There is something wonderful about being greeted when you arrive at a place and are made feel welcome. Today, perhaps you were greeted by someone, and made feel welcome somewhere. It&#8217;s a reminder to us to also make sure others who come across our path are made feel welcome. Have you welcomed anyone today? I look forward to the day, when I am welcomed home to eternity. I trust you also look forward to that day.</p>

<p>As we study the Bible, we find that all four gospel writers describe the triumphal entry. John speaks of it briefly in chapter 12, verses 12-19. Matthew give us a more full account in the 21<sup>st</sup> chapter. In Mark it is found in chapter 11 and in Luke Chapter 19.  You all know the story, Jesus went to enter Jerusalem for His final visit. On nearing the city, He sent two disciples with instructions to go to a specific place, where they would find a donkey tied with her colt. They were to bring the animal on which no one had yet ridden.</p>
<p>Jesus finds himself on the coats the disciples placed on the coalt for him to sit on. The colt then is lead into the town, and as it is, they lay what we would know as a red carpet for the colt to walk on. The Pharisees didn’t think this was very proper, in fact they thought so little of it, they instructed him to tell them, to stop what they were doing.  Jesus response to those was simple “I tell you that, if these should hold their peace, the stones would immediately cry out” (Luke 19:40). See the disciples and those who saw him come down the mountain that day into the town, were cheering and celebrating his arrival, and the Pharisees didn’t think this was needed, much less acceptable.</p>
<p>God’s plan for the world is bound up in His promise of a King, a King who can solve the problems of our sick and confused world. This brief recognition two thousand years ago declared that God had kept His promise.  God’s King had come. He would not rule right then, for He had a greater purpose. But His eternal Kingdom has been established.</p>
